About GigaDevice

GigaDevice Semiconductor Inc. (SSE Stock Code 603986) is a leading fabless semiconductor company focused on advanced memory technology and IC solutions. As one of the world’s top suppliers of Flash memory, GigaDevice also offers a broad portfolio of microcontrollers, analog, and power management devices. The company’s global headquarter is in Singapore, with regional offices in Asia, Europe, and the Americas. GigaDevice is committed to driving innovation, enabling customer success, and building a world-class semiconductor brand.

Role Overview

As a Field Application Engineer (FAE) focused on Microcontrollers (MCUs) for the Western United States (preferred location Phoenix, Las Vegas, Denver area), you will be the technical expert supporting customers and partners in evaluating, designing, and deploying GigaDevice’s MCU portfolio. You will work closely with the regional sales team and manufacturer’s reps to win new sockets and drive design-in to design-win conversion across automotive, industrial, consumer, and IoT applications.

This role is primarily focused on MCUs — ensuring that customers adopt and successfully implement GigaDevice microcontrollers in their designs, while also providing field feedback to influence future product roadmaps.

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ary technical interface for MCU products in the Western U.S. region.
  • Support customers in evaluating, designing, and debugging MCU-based solutions.
  • Provide pre- and post-sales technical support, including design reviews, code optimization, and integration support.
  • Deliver MCU technical training to customers, reps, and distributors.
  • Collaborate with sales managers to identify and capture new MCU design-in opportunities.
  • Drive design-in to design-win conversion; ensure timely closure of opportunities.
  • Develop application notes, reference code, and training collateral specific to MCUs.
  • Gather competitive insights on MCU offerings and help refine product positioning.
  • Provide structured feedback to product marketing and engineering on customer needs and feature gaps.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Electronic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, or related field.
  • 5+ years of direct experience with microcontrollers, preferably Arm Cortex-M based; familiarity with RISC-V ISA is a plus.
  • Strong embedded programming skills in C/C++.
  • Knowledge of RTOSes (FreeRTOS, Zephyr, etc.)
  • Experience with MCU IDEs and toolchains (Keil, IAR, GCC, etc.).
  • Ability to read electronic schematics and use standard lab measurement/debugging equipment.
  • Familiarity with common MCU applications in industrial control, consumer devices, connectivity, and motor control.
  • Strong communication and presentation skills; ability to explain technical concepts to engineers and customers.
  • Willingness to travel across the Western U.S. to support customers.
  • Fluent in English (spoken and written).
